What is a Python Parser?
A Python parser is a library or module that allows you to parse and extract data from various formats, such as HTML, XML, and JSON.
With a Python parser, you can automate data extraction tasks and save time in your data analysis workflows.
When to Use a Python Parser?
A Python parser is useful in various scenarios, including:
- Data scraping: Extract data from websites, social media, and online forums.
- Data cleaning: Remove unwanted characters, tags, and other unnecessary data from your datasets.
- Data transformation: Convert data from one format to another, such as JSON to CSV.
How to Use a Python Parser?
To use a Python parser, you can follow these general steps:
- Choose a suitable parser library or module, such as BeautifulSoup or lxml.
- Use the parser to load and parse your data.
- Extract the desired data using the parser's methods and functions.
Popular Python Parsers
Some popular Python parsers include:
- BeautifulSoup: A powerful and easy-to-use parser for HTML and XML data.
- lxml: A fast and efficient parser for HTML and XML data.